This coming weekend I am participating in a 12 mile march across the highest point of Hadrian's Wall. Last year I wore armour, helm, carried a big shield. This year I aim to enjoy it more and this is my Romano-British scout impression, either part of a local garrison 'going light' or foederati from the Votadini drafted in to spy on what is happening on the other side of the Wall. Food enough for 3 days, a cloak for the rain, javelins, sling and sling bag, a big camp knife and a Roman spatha.
